What Is IELTS?
IELTS is designed to examine the English language ability of nonnative speakers who wish to study, work, or move to a nation where English is the primary language of interaction. The test is jointly handled by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, and Cambridge Assessment English. It is accepted by more than 11,000 organisations worldwide, consisting of universities, companies, migration authorities, and professional bodies.

There are two variations of the test:
VersionFunctionIELTS AcademicFor individuals requesting college or professional registration.IELTS General TrainingFor those seeking secondary education, migration to Englishspeaking countries, or employment.
Both versions test the four core language abilities-- listening, reading, composing, and speaking-- however the content and context of the tasks differ.
Test Format and Timing
Comprehending the structure of IELTS is necessary for efficient preparation. The test lasts roughly 2 hours and 45 minutes and is split into four areas.
ComponentDurationFormatConcern TypesListeningThirty minutes (plus 10 minutes to move answers)40 questions, audio tape-recordedMultiplechoice, sentence conclusion, matching, diagram labelReading60 minutes40 concerns, 3 passagesMultiplechoice, True/False/Not Given, summary conclusion, matching headingsComposing60 minutesTwo tasksTask 1 (150word report/chart) and Task 2 (250word essay)Speaking11-- 14 minutesFacetoface interviewIntro, cue card (12 minutes), discussion
Keep in mind: The Speaking test can be arranged on the very same day as the other 3 sections or as much as 7 days before or after, depending upon the test centre.
Scoring: Band Scores 0-- 9
ielts buy certificate uses a nineband scoring system that shows a variety of English efficiency levels.
Band ScoreProficiency Level9-- ExpertFully operational command of the language.8-- Very GoodFully functional command with occasional mistakes.7-- GoodOperational command with periodic errors and misunderstandings.6-- CompetentEfficient command despite some inaccuracies and misunderstandings.5-- ModestPartial command; frequent problems occur.4-- LimitedFundamental skills restricted to familiar circumstances.3-- Extremely LimitedUnderstands just general significance in very familiar contexts.2-- IntermittentFantastic problem understanding spoken and written English.1-- NonUserEssentially has no capability to utilize the language.0-- Did not tryNo assessable information offered.
Many scholastic organizations need a minimum band of 6.0 or 6.5, while migration programmes may set higher limits.
